是指在编程中的一种控制结构,它允许我们反复检查一个条件,并在条件满足时执行一次命令或一组命令。该控制结构通常用于需要在满足特定条件时执行某些操作的情况下。
在编程中,常见的循环结构有以下几种:
- for循环:for循环是一种在已知循环次数的情况下使用的循环结构。它通过设置一个循环变量的初始值、终止条件和每次循环后的更新操作来控制循环次数。例如,在前端开发中,我们可以使用for循环来遍历一个数组并执行相应的操作。腾讯云上的相关产品是云函数(SCF),它是无服务器的事件驱动架构,可以帮助开发者快速构建和运行具有高伸缩性的应用程序。
- while循环:while循环是一种在条件满足时重复执行一组命令的循环结构。它通过在每次循环开始前检查条件来控制循环次数。例如,在后端开发中,我们可以使用while循环来反复读取用户输入并执行相应的处理逻辑。腾讯云上的相关产品是函数计算(SCF),它是事件驱动的无服务器计算服务,可以根据事件动态地进行计算。
- do-while循环:do-while循环是一种先执行一组命令,然后在满足条件时重复执行的循环结构。它通过在每次循环结束后检查条件来控制循环次数。例如,在软件测试中,我们可以使用do-while循环来反复执行一组测试用例,直到满足退出条件为止。腾讯云上的相关产品是云托管(Tencent CloudBase),它提供全托管的应用托管服务,帮助开发者快速部署和管理应用程序。
以上是常见的循环结构,它们在不同的场景下具有不同的优势和应用场景。编程语言和开发环境通常会提供相应的语法和工具来支持这些循环结构的使用。
参考链接:
- 腾讯云函数(SCF)产品介绍:https://cloud.tencent.com/product/scf
- 腾讯云函数计算(SCF)产品介绍:https://cloud.tencent.com/product/scf
- 腾讯云云托管(Tencent CloudBase)产品介绍:https://cloud.tencent.com/product/tcb